Yummy Sports Energy BCAA comes in four energy drink like flavors

Yummy Sports has officially entered the energy amino market with an all-new supplement appropriately titled Energy BCAA. It is actually kind of fitting that the flavor marketed brand enters this category, as the product that made Yummy Sports known was Candies BCAA, its straightforward BCAA and electrolyte formula.

The ingredients in Yummy Sports lastest supplement are actually identical to that of Candies BCAA with one exception. Basically, everything that’s in Candies BCAA is in Energy BCAA, with 4.5g of BCAAs for recovery and 450mg of electrolytes for hydration. The one difference is Yummy’s Energy BCAA also has 100mg of caffeine to make sure it delivers on its title energy effect.

While the formula of Energy BCAA is pretty basic, its menu is where Yummy Sports once again does its thing. As previously confirmed, the new energy infused amino comes in four popular energy drink like flavors with Bullz, NOZ, Monsterz, and Rockstarz.

Yummy Sports should be adding Energy BCAA to its website sometime soon with retailers also expected to be getting the product soon. It will have the same amount of servings per tub as the brand’s original Candies BCAA with 40, and it will cost the same as well, so the brand is essentially throwing that 100mg of caffeine in free.
